Leca consists of small, lightweight, bloated particles of burnt clay.The thousands of small, air-filled cavities give Leca its strength and thermal insulation properties.

What is hydroponics?
Hydroponics is a subset of hydroculture and is a method of growing plants using mineral nutrient solutions, in water, without soil. Terrestrial plants may be grown with their roots in the mineral solution only, or in an inert medium, such as perlite or gravel. The nutrients in hydroponics can be from fish waste, normal nutrients, or duck manure.
How to use Expanded Clay Pebbles into Hydroponics?
Expanded Clay Pebbles are made from 100% natural clay. They are clean, pH stable and offer great aeration and drainage in hydroponics, especially in flood and drain, deep water culture and drip feed systems. Due to their unique structure and ability to cover a large surface area, they offer the ideal environment to foster beneficial bacterial growth around the root zone, leading to naturally healthier plants. Expanded clay can be directly used as horticulture growing media after washing clear
